PhotoFiltre 6.5.3 is the definitive final release of the "classic" 6.x branch of this legendary French image editor

. It is widely considered the peak of "no-layers" photo editing: lightning-fast, portable, and remarkably stable. PhotoFiltre Studio

While modern versions (like PhotoFiltre 7 and Studio X) added layers and transparency, version 6.5.3 remains the go-to for users who want a simple, "Photoshop-lite" experience for quick retouching without the complexity of modern software. 🚀 Key Performance & Portability Ultralight weight:

The entire installation is under 4MB, making it faster than almost any other editor. Zero-latency:

Tools like the clone stamp and magic wand respond instantly even on older hardware.

Can be run directly from a USB stick or Dropbox without formal installation. 🛠️ Core Features Extensive Filters:

Over 100 filters including artistic effects (oil painting, watercolor) and technical adjustments. Selection Tools:

Offers standard shapes plus a "Lasso" and "Polygon" tool for precise cutouts. The "PhotoMask":

A unique feature using grayscale masks to create advanced border and transparency effects. Plugin Support:

Supports 32-bit external plugins (.pfl) for automated white balance, RAW import, and more. PhotoFiltre Studio ⚖️ Pros and Cons Simple Interface: Uses a classic toolbar layout that is easy to master. No Layers: Every change is permanent once you move to the next step. High Stability: Known to be more stable than the early 7.x releases. Limited Transparency: Does not handle alpha-channel transparency well. Entirely free for private, non-commercial use. Looks like a Windows XP-era program, which may feel dated. 🎯 Best Use Cases Batch Processing:

Quickly resizing, watermarking, or color-correcting 100+ photos at once. Web Graphics:

Creating simple banners, buttons, or icons where complex layering isn't needed. Older Systems:

It is arguably the best image editor for Windows XP, Vista, or low-spec Windows 10 laptops. If you'd like to try it, I can help you find the official download link or explain how to install the English translation pack

PhotoFiltre 6.5.3 is a classic, lightweight image editing software favored for its simplicity and efficiency. It is often the go-to for users who need essential photo retouching tools without the complexity or high system requirements of professional suites like Photoshop. Key Features of PhotoFiltre 6.5.3 The Toolbar

: Features a wide range of filters accessible with a single click, including standard adjustments (brightness, contrast, dyed, saturation) and artistic filters (watercolor, pastels, Indian ink, pointillism, puzzle effect). Selection Tools

: Includes standard shapes (rectangle, ellipse, triangle, rhombus, rounded rectangle) and an "Auto-select" feature for more precise cutouts. Image Management

: Allows for easy resizing, cropping, and rotation, as well as the ability to work with multiple images simultaneously. Text Effects

: Provides a dedicated tool for adding text with various styles, though it primarily supports non-Unicode character sets. Plugin Support

: While this version is the "freeware" classic, it supports various plugins that extend its functionality for specific tasks like icon exporting or advanced red-eye removal. PhotoFiltre 6.5.3 remains a popular choice for users seeking a lightweight, free alternative to complex image editors like Photoshop. While it is an older version that is no longer in active development, its simplicity and "portable" nature make it a staple in utility toolkits like Hiren's Boot CD. Key Features of PhotoFiltre 6.5.3

Comprehensive Retouching: Often described as a "Mini Photoshop," it allows for both simple and advanced image adjustments.

Filter Library: Includes a vast range of built-in filters to apply artistic effects or technical corrections with a single click.

Manual Precision: Users can enter precise manual settings for shapes and selections, such as defining exact pixel dimensions for rectangles.

Portability: The software can be run as a "portable" zipped version, meaning it does not require a formal installation and can be run directly from a USB drive.

Ease of Use: Its interface is intuitive enough for academic and professional use, such as creating custom pictograms for medical research. Why Use Version 6.5.3 Today?

Despite the availability of newer versions (like PhotoFiltre 7 or Studio X), version 6.5.3 is frequently cited for:

Resource Efficiency: It runs smoothly on older hardware and systems like Windows XP or Vista, which are often targets for repair utilities.

Zero Cost: It provides a powerful set of tools entirely for free, unlike some of the newer "Studio" versions that require a license.

Specific Tasks: It is highly effective for quick tasks like adding borders, resizing images, and basic layer-less photo manipulation. Common Use Cases

Image Optimization: Quickly converting and optimizing image sizes for web or print.

Graphic Design: Creating simple icons, pictograms, or UI elements. PhotoFiltre 6

System Repair: Included in Hiren's Boot CD and PC Repair USBs to provide users with a functional editor during data recovery or system troubleshooting.
